FURTHER READING
The imagery of the Hell-mouth dates back to the early medieval era, a fearsome maw filled with the tortured damned. This concept likely emerged from Anglo-Saxon literature, where Hell was often depicted as the gaping mouth of a beast or the Devil himself.
The Hell-mouth imagery may also have roots in the pagan myth of the ‘Crack of Doom,’ where the mouth belongs to Fenrir, the wolf-monster slain by Vidar. This symbol finds its place in Anglo-Scandinavian art. As Viking populations assimilated into northern England, the Church found a way to blend pagan mythology with Christian imagery.
